Price of NetSuite ERP

NetSuite ERP pricing starts with a base license fee of about $1,000 per month, granting access to core ERP functions. User licenses cost between $99 and $149 monthly, depending on roles and access levels. Implementation expenses vary widely from $7,500 to over $37,500 due to customization and complexity. Add-on modules, like Advanced Financials, begin around $399 per month, while SuiteCommerce ranges from $999 to $3,000 monthly based on eCommerce needs. Pricing adapts to company size, functionality, and contract length, so contacting NetSuite for a tailored quote is essential.

Price of Acumatica

Acumatica’s pricing is customized based on factors like industry edition, user count, transaction volume, and selected features rather than fixed per-user fees. The General Business Edition starts at $6,000 per year, including five user licenses and 1,000 monthly transactions. Mid-sized companies often spend $25,000 or more annually as usage scales. Implementation fees can range from $30,000 to over $100,000 depending on complexity. Licensing options include SaaS subscription, private cloud subscription, and private cloud perpetual, each offering different flexibility and payment structures.

Price of ShipHype Fulfillment

ShipHype charges a $499 monthly platform fee covering software access and account support. Receiving is free for the first two hours, with additional labor at $40 per hour. Storage fees depend on the type: small bins cost $3/month, large bins $5/month, shelves range from $5 to $8, and pallet storage runs $35 to $50 monthly. Pick and pack fees vary by volume—$2.50 per order for under 10,000 orders monthly, dropping to $2.00 for higher volumes, plus $0.50 for extra items. Shipping costs vary by package specifics. A $500 refundable deposit is required at signup.

What is Oracle Social Cloud?

Oracle Social Cloud consolidates social media management, listening, engagement, and content creation into a unified platform, enabling organizations to oversee their social presence across diverse channels in real time. Its advanced analytics capabilities — including latent semantic analysis and natural language processing — go beyond basic keyword monitoring to detect consumer sentiment, intent, and emerging trends, helping teams tailor strategies more effectively.

Through customizable dashboards, marketers and customer service teams can visualize social data clearly, linking social metrics directly to broader business goals. The platform unifies all social interactions—comments, posts, tweets, and direct messages—into a single engagement console, streamlining the process of routing, responding to, and auditing conversations efficiently.

Integration with Oracle’s Customer Experience suite enhances workflow by enabling social data to flow seamlessly into marketing, sales, service, and commerce applications. Its extensible API allows embedding social functionalities into existing software infrastructures, including third-party systems, which supports both internal collaboration and external stakeholder engagement.

What to look for in Oracle Social Cloud alternatives?

When exploring alternatives to Oracle Social Cloud, it is essential to understand its core capabilities to ensure any replacement matches or surpasses them. Oracle Social Cloud is a unified social relationship management platform that integrates listening, engagement, content creation, community management, analytics, and deep connections to enterprise customer experience systems.

Start by establishing your organization's social media goals and pinpoint which Oracle Social Cloud features are indispensable. Emphasize platforms offering advanced listening tools, as Oracle employs multi-layered listening and natural language processing to extract actionable insights, sentiment, and consumer intent. Alternatives should deliver similarly sophisticated analytics that handle unstructured data and produce valuable business intelligence.

Engagement and community management are equally vital. Oracle’s unified engagement console allows teams to monitor, route, and respond to messages from all channels within one dashboard. Seek solutions that centralize communications, support message routing, and preserve audit trails to ensure accountability.

Content creation capabilities must not be overlooked. The alternative should facilitate campaign planning, multi-channel publishing, and content calendar management on par with Oracle’s features.

Integration is a critical factor. Oracle Social Cloud excels in connecting with other Oracle CX, marketing, sales, and commerce tools, supported by an open API framework that fits seamlessly within complex enterprise ecosystems. Verify that any alternative can integrate effortlessly with your CRM, marketing automation, and analytics platforms while offering extensibility through open APIs.

Robust reporting and analytics dashboards are fundamental. Oracle provides customizable dashboards to track campaign results, engagement data, and team performance. Prioritize solutions offering flexible, real-time analytics that align social KPIs directly with business goals.

Finally, assess security, scalability, and enterprise-level support. Oracle’s platform is designed for large organizations, so alternatives must provide similar reliability, data governance, and support for intricate workflows.

By focusing on these critical areas—listening, engagement, integration, analytics, and enterprise readiness—you can make an informed choice when selecting a social relationship management platform.
